Crypts & Catacombs Tour with Bone … WebJun 19, 2024 · In 1851, this bone church was open to the public for viewing for a small admittance fee. Shortly after Italy became a country, the practice of displaying bones came to an end and the remaining buried friars stayed in the ground. St.Peter's Basilica; Pantheon; Sistine Chapel; Santa Maria Maggiore; San Giovanni in Laterano; San Clemente al … family court san francisco recordsWebThe museum is located in a crypt under the church Santa Maria della Concezione dei Cappuccini. There are bones of nearly 4000 Capuchin friars stored in the crypt. The bones are arranged into macabre decorations. The Capuchins have been using the church since 1631. From. $99.20. cook fresh string beansWebNov 5, 2013 · By Don Knebel on November 5, 2013 Current in Fishers, Travel. “Skull Room in Rome’s Capuchin Chapel” (Photo by Don Knebel) If your Halloween experience was not all you had hoped for, consider … cook fresh tomatoesThe Capuchin Crypt is a small space comprising several tiny chapels located beneath the church of Santa Maria della Concezione dei Cappuccini on the Via Veneto near Piazza Barberini in Rome, Italy. It contains the skeletal remains of 3,700 bodies believed to be Capuchin friars buried by their order.
